RGD DISEASE ONTOLOGY - ANNOTATIONS

RGD uses the Human Disease Ontology (DO, https://disease-ontology.org/) for disease curation across species. RGD automatically downloads each new release of the ontology on a monthly basis. Some additional terms which are required for RGD's curation purposes but are not currently covered in the official version of DO have been added. As corresponding terms are added to DO, these custom terms are retired and the DO terms substituted in existing annotations and subsequently used for curation.

Term:immunodeficiency 55
go back to main search page
Accession:DOID:0111993 term browser browse the term
Definition:A combined immunodeficiency characterized by intrauterine growth retardation and a defect in DNA replication causing impaired immune cell differentiation in the bone marrow resulting in natural killer cell deficiency and chronic neutropenia that has_material_basis_in homozygous or compound heterozygous mutation in the GINS1 gene on chromosome 20p11.21. (DO)
Synonyms:exact_synonym: IMD55;   combined immunodeficiency due to GINS1 deficiency
 primary_id: OMIM:617827
 xref: ORDO:505227
